Job Duties:
This position reports to the Custodial Services Program Supervisor and is responsible for providing first-line supervision to permanent custodians, students, and program staff. This position will also fill in for other custodial supervisors in their absence to insure a continued satisfactory level of custodial operations. It has 24-hour responsibility and is on-call 7 days per week for emergencies. The primary work schedule for this position fluctuates depending on shift needs and may require flexibility for special events. The following tasks are not meant to be all inclusive. They merely represent the type of activities performed by this position.

Key Job Responsibilities:
Performance of Administrative Functions
- Enforce University work rules, policies, and processes by properly using progressive disciplinary and documentation procedures.
- Prepare and maintain employee records including position descriptions, work schedules, attendance records, probation reports, employee evaluations, etc.
- Audit and sign time reports.
- Actively participate in employee interviews.
- Recommend hiring, transfer, promotion, and discipline of employees.
- Estimate labor costs for special events, moving projects, etc.
- Make product and equipment comparisons to determine the most efficient and cost effective use.
- Maintain equipment, fire reports and fire extinguisher inspection records.
- Submit equipment and building repair work requests (work orders).
Miscellaneous Duties as Assigned by the Supervisor
- This position requires carrying a radio for communications with other Custodial and Facilities Management staff.
Perform Related Supervisor Functions
- Provide or ensure that adequate training in procedures along with equipment and supply use have been given to all custodial, program and student staffing.
- Ensure that custodians are properly maintaining swimming pool chemical levels, cleaning filters, along with other associated tasks to provide pool water clarity and sanitary conditions.
- Ensure that custodians comply with all applicable safety and code requirements for the numerous regulatory agencies overseeing activities in university buildings.
Plan, Assign and Review Work of Custodial Staff
- Attend planning sessions and collaborate with organizers of special activities such as commencement, concerts, conferences, etc., that involve special set-ups, overtime staffing, etc.
- Communicate with members of University Departments to organize and coordinate moving projects and schedule special cleaning activities.
- Organize a variety of information and schedules, both written and verbal, to establish priorities and give assignments to custodians.
- Plan assignments to insure adequate staffing levels, equipment, and cleaning supplies are available to complete the required tasks properly and safely in a timely manners.
- Perform regular inspections of buildings to insure a satisfactory level of cleaning service and make necessary improvements as required.
